.auth-badge[data-astro-cid-diyh5b5q]{display:inline-flex;align-items:center;padding:1px 6px;border-radius:999px;font-family:var(--font-mono);font-size:.7rem;font-weight:600;white-space:nowrap;letter-spacing:.02em}.auth-badge--public[data-astro-cid-diyh5b5q]{background:#e0faea;color:#165a2f}.auth-badge--session[data-astro-cid-diyh5b5q]{background:#e2ebf3;color:#194066}.auth-badge--admin[data-astro-cid-diyh5b5q]{background:#fef3c8;color:#814b0e}.tag-index[data-astro-cid-diyh5b5q]{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:var(--spacing-3);margin:var(--spacing-4) 0 var(--spacing-8) 0}.tag-card[data-astro-cid-diyh5b5q]{display:block;padding:var(--spacing-3) var(--spacing-4);background:var(--color-muted);border:1px solid var(--color-border);border-radius:var(--radius-lg);text-decoration:none;transition:border-color .15s,background .15s}.tag-card[data-astro-cid-diyh5b5q]:hover{border-color:var(--color-primary);background:var(--color-primary-subtle)}.tag-card-header[data-astro-cid-diyh5b5q]{display:flex;align-items:baseline;gap:var(--spacing-2);margin-bottom:var(--spacing-1)}.tag-card-name[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:var(--text-sm);font-weight:600;color:var(--color-foreground)}.tag-card-count[data-astro-cid-diyh5b5q]{font-size:var(--text-xs);color:var(--color-muted-foreground)}.tag-card-desc[data-astro-cid-diyh5b5q]{font-size:var(--text-xs);color:var(--color-muted-foreground);margin:0 0 var(--spacing-2) 0;line-height:1.4}.tag-card-badges[data-astro-cid-diyh5b5q]{display:flex;flex-wrap:wrap;gap:var(--spacing-1)}.tag-section[data-astro-cid-diyh5b5q]{margin-bottom:var(--spacing-12)}.tag-desc[data-astro-cid-diyh5b5q]{color:var(--color-muted-foreground);margin-bottom:var(--spacing-4);max-width:68ch}.op-block[data-astro-cid-diyh5b5q]{border:1px solid var(--color-border);border-radius:var(--radius-lg);margin-bottom:var(--spacing-4);overflow:hidden;scroll-margin-top:calc(48px + var(--spacing-4))}.op-header[data-astro-cid-diyh5b5q]{display:flex;align-items:center;gap:var(--spacing-2);padding:var(--spacing-3) var(--spacing-4);background:var(--color-muted);border-bottom:1px solid var(--color-border);flex-wrap:wrap}.op-summary[data-astro-cid-diyh5b5q]{padding:var(--spacing-3) var(--spacing-4);border-bottom:1px solid var(--color-border)}.op-summary[data-astro-cid-diyh5b5q] strong[data-astro-cid-diyh5b5q]{font-size:var(--text-sm);color:var(--color-foreground)}.op-desc[data-astro-cid-diyh5b5q]{margin:var(--spacing-1) 0 0 0;font-size:var(--text-sm);color:var(--color-muted-foreground)}.op-section[data-astro-cid-diyh5b5q]{padding:var(--spacing-3) var(--spacing-4);border-bottom:1px solid var(--color-border)}.op-section[data-astro-cid-diyh5b5q]:last-child{border-bottom:none}.op-section[data-astro-cid-diyh5b5q] h4[data-astro-cid-diyh5b5q]{font-family:var(--font-body);font-size:var(--text-xs);font-weight:700;text-transform:uppercase;letter-spacing:var(--tracking-wide);color:var(--color-muted-foreground);margin:0 0 var(--spacing-2) 0}.method-badge[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:.7rem;font-weight:700;padding:2px 6px;border-radius:3px;white-space:nowrap}.method-get[data-astro-cid-diyh5b5q]{background:#dcf9e7;color:#14522b}.method-post[data-astro-cid-diyh5b5q]{background:#d6ebff;color:#003870}.method-put[data-astro-cid-diyh5b5q]{background:#fef3c8;color:#73430d}.method-patch[data-astro-cid-diyh5b5q]{background:#efdef7;color:#4d1966}.method-delete[data-astro-cid-diyh5b5q]{background:#fcdede;color:#821717}.op-path[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:.8rem;color:var(--color-foreground);word-break:break-all;flex:1}.param-table[data-astro-cid-diyh5b5q]{width:100%;border-collapse:collapse;font-size:var(--text-xs);margin:0}.param-table[data-astro-cid-diyh5b5q] th[data-astro-cid-diyh5b5q]{text-align:left;padding:var(--spacing-1-5) var(--spacing-2);background:var(--color-card);border-bottom:1px solid var(--color-border);font-weight:600;color:var(--color-muted-foreground);font-family:var(--font-body);font-size:var(--text-xs)}.param-table[data-astro-cid-diyh5b5q] td[data-astro-cid-diyh5b5q]{padding:var(--spacing-1-5) var(--spacing-2);border-bottom:1px solid var(--color-border);vertical-align:top;color:var(--color-muted-foreground)}.param-table[data-astro-cid-diyh5b5q] tr[data-astro-cid-diyh5b5q]:last-child td[data-astro-cid-diyh5b5q]{border-bottom:none}.param-in[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:.7rem;color:var(--color-muted-foreground);background:var(--color-muted);padding:1px 4px;border-radius:3px}.type-label[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:.7rem;color:var(--color-foreground);background:transparent;padding:0}.req-cell[data-astro-cid-diyh5b5q]{text-align:center;color:var(--color-foreground);font-weight:600}.desc-cell[data-astro-cid-diyh5b5q]{color:var(--color-muted-foreground);max-width:30ch}.schema-name[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:.7rem;color:var(--color-muted-foreground);margin-left:var(--spacing-1)}.empty-body[data-astro-cid-diyh5b5q]{font-size:var(--text-xs);color:var(--color-muted-foreground);margin:0;font-style:italic}.nested-row[data-astro-cid-diyh5b5q] td[data-astro-cid-diyh5b5q]{background:var(--color-muted)}.nested-field[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:.7rem;color:var(--color-muted-foreground);padding-left:var(--spacing-2)}.response-block[data-astro-cid-diyh5b5q]{margin-bottom:var(--spacing-3)}.response-block[data-astro-cid-diyh5b5q]:last-child{margin-bottom:0}.response-header[data-astro-cid-diyh5b5q]{display:flex;align-items:center;gap:var(--spacing-2);margin-bottom:var(--spacing-2);flex-wrap:wrap}.status-code[data-astro-cid-diyh5b5q]{font-family:var(--font-mono);font-size:.75rem;font-weight:700;padding:1px 6px;border-radius:3px}.status-ok[data-astro-cid-diyh5b5q]{background:#dcf9e7;color:#14522b}.status-err[data-astro-cid-diyh5b5q]{background:#fcdede;color:#821717}.status-other[data-astro-cid-diyh5b5q]{background:var(--color-muted);color:var(--color-muted-foreground)}.response-desc[data-astro-cid-diyh5b5q]{font-size:var(--text-xs);color:var(--color-muted-foreground)}.response-table[data-astro-cid-diyh5b5q]{margin-top:var(--spacing-1)}
